Address

0x8309aE3683f904Ce2819E72873611eFbeF6C270C

0.000023631774495 ETH
780.88 IDR

Confirmed
Balance0.000023631774495 ETH780.88 IDR
Transactions3
Non-contract Transactions3
Internal Transactions0
Nonce1